Compact proportions, remote-controlled vibration and a bendable silicone format make this a thoughtful strap-on for people who prefer less bulk.
Smaller strap-ons are often the more versatile choice, particularly when a larger shaft would feel like too much to manage or accommodate. This model keeps its insertable length to 5.79 inches and its shaft diameter to 1.34 inches, giving it a notably more compact profile than many strap-on options. The silicone shaft is bendable, which I think is more useful than novelty-forward: a little positional adaptability can matter far more than sheer size in partnered play.
The rechargeable, remote-controlled vibration is the feature that justifies its premium price most clearly. Being able to make adjustments without reaching down to the toy is a genuinely considerate convenience for solo use or with a partner. I also prefer rechargeable designs to keeping a drawer of replacement batteries, and the waterproof construction makes cleanup and water-based use less fussy. It comes in fuchsia, black, or blue, though I would base my decision on fit rather than color.
I’d recommend it to shoppers seeking a smaller silicone strap-on with remote access to vibration and a more adaptable shape. The honest caveat is price: at $173, it is not an entry-level experiment. Its 1.53-inch egg diameter and 1.34-inch shaft width are still measurements worth considering carefully against personal comfort and harness preferences; anyone wanting a fuller or longer profile may be happier with a larger, simpler strap-on.
